The Eaton Moeller series NZM molded case circuit breaker is engineered to deliver superior performance and reliability. Designed for industrial applications, this three-pole circuit breaker operates at a rated current of 300 A and boasts robust internal mechanisms to provide exceptional protection for electrical circuits. Its compact dimensions facilitate installation within confined spaces, while the advanced thermomagnetic release system ensures prompt tripping during overloads or short circuits. The product also supports both box and busbar terminals, enhancing versatility in various electrical configurations. With compliance to international standards, the NZM series embodies durability and resilience, making it an ideal choice for modern electrical systems that demand safety and efficiency.
